在现代网页设计中,HTML弹窗(也称模态框)越来越受到欢迎,它们不仅能够吸引用户的注意力,还能有效提升用户交互体验。本文将探讨HTML弹窗的实现方法,以及如何通过该工具改善用户的交互效果和整体在线体验。
HTML弹窗是网页中浮动的对话框,通常在用户进行特定操作时弹出。这种设计不仅可以显示提示信息或重要提醒,还可以用于用户输入表单,从而提高网页的互动性。通过适当的设计,HTML弹窗能够成为用户与网站之间有效沟通的桥梁。
要实现一个简单的HTML弹窗,可以使用HTML、CSS和JavaScript。如下是基本的代码结构:
```html
```
对弹窗进行基本的样式设置,使其呈现为浮动在页面上的效果:
css.modal { display: none; /* 隐藏 */ position: fixed; z-index: 1; left: 0; top: 0; width: 100%; height: 100%; overflow: auto; background-color: rgb(0,0,0); background-color: rgba(0,0,0,0.4);}.modal-content { background-color: #fefefe; margin: 15% auto; padding: 20px; border: 1px solid #888; width: 80%;}
通过JavaScript实现弹窗的打开与关闭功能:
```javascriptvar modal = document.getElementById(\"myModal\");var span = document.getElementsByClassName(\"close\")[0];
function openModal() { modal.style.display = \"block\";}span.onclick = function() { modal.style.display = \"none\";}window.onclick = function(event) { if (event.target == modal) { modal.style.display = \"none\"; }}```
通过以上代码,当用户点击特定按钮时,弹窗便会显示出来,用户可以通过点击关闭按钮或窗口外部区域关闭弹窗。
HTML弹窗在用户交互方面的优势主要体现在以下几个方面:
对于开发HTML弹窗,通常涉及到开发者的收费标准。根据市场调查,独立开发者的费用在3000元到8000元不等,取决于项目复杂程度及开发时间。聘请专业的开发团队则可能需要1万元到3万元的预算。
在实现HTML弹窗时,可能会遇到以下挑战:- 兼容性问题:确保弹窗在各大浏览器中正常显示。- 用户体验:避免弹窗频繁干扰用户,影响浏览体验。- 移动端适配:在小屏设备上弹窗的布局需要特别优化。
在实现HTML弹窗的过程中,可以参考和使用以下几款知名的中文品牌或工具:
1. Layui:一款非常简单的前端 UI 组件库,支持弹窗功能。
2. ElementUI:基于 Vue.js 的桌面端组件库,具备强大的弹窗支持。
3. Ant Design:蚂蚁设计的一套企业级 UI 设计体系,支持丰富的弹窗样式。
4. Bootstrap:流行的前端框架,也支持模态框设计。
5. jQuery UI:提供各种 UI 组件,包括弹窗功能,适合快速开发。
6. Vant:专为移动端设计的组件库,适合实现自适应的弹窗。
随着网页设计的发展,HTML弹窗成为提升普遍用户交互体验的重要工具。通过简单的实现步骤和有效的用户反馈机制,网站能够更好地与用户建立联系。无论是在信息传递还是订单转化方面,HTML弹窗都能发挥其独特的作用。希望你能在未来的项目中,利用这些技巧,充分发挥HTML弹窗的价值。
网友评论